Shop price inflation eases in February
Shop price inflation climbed 1.1% in Feb, down from growth of 1.5% in Jan, as the British Retail Consortium (BRC) said healthy competition among retailers "kept price rises in check".
Schuh accounts for the FY to Feb 2025 show turnover fell 2.6% to £370.95m and EBITDA fell 60% to £11.2m due to challenging trading in the period.
Greggs profit slips hindered by market challenges and low consumer sentiment
Greggs has seen a 9% slip in profit to £171.9m in its full year as the food-to-go retailer battled with a challenging market and low consumer sentiment.
Holland & Barrett expects to hit £1bn in revenue later this year
Holland & Barrett has recorded its third year of double-digit growth and expects to hit £1bn in annual revenue in the current financial year.
Tilray acquires BrewDog in £33m deal
Tilray Brands has acquired BrewDog’s UK assets in a £33m deal aimed at creating a global craft beer and beverage platform worth around $500m in annual revenue.
UK digital ad spend surpassed £40bn in 2025
UK digital advertising market passed £40bn in 2025 and is now forecast to grow 10.3% in 2026 to £44.7bn, reaching £49.1bn by 2027.
£2.1bn of grocery sales at risk due to out-of-stock products
Product availability has overtaken price as the biggest driver of customer loyalty in UK grocery retail, with stock-outs putting an estimated £2.1bn in sales at risk.
Delivery failures are now ‘systemic’ in UK retail
Research from InPost UK finds one in three parcels fails on the first delivery attempt, with four in ten consumers missing at least one delivery every month.
Public backs AI in services, but demands strong rules
People in the UK are open to using AI, with speed and accessibility cited most often as key benefits. However, support depends on public confidence, regulation and trust.
‘Cost-per-wear’ mindset grows among consumers
More consumers are considering the ‘cost-per-wear’ of an item when shopping these days in a move away from impulse spending.
Global brands shut Middle East stores as conflict causes chaos
In Dubai and other major Middle Eastern shopping hubs, many stores are closed or operating with a skeleton staff as the escalating conflict in the region causes chaos for businesses and travel.
Amazon says drones damaged three facilities in UAE and Bahrain
Amazon's cloud computing business says drones have hit three of its facilities in the United Arab Emirates (UAE) and Bahrain following US and Israeli strikes against Iran at the weekend.

March Diary
How to get your brand on the March Editorial Calendars, search engines and social media
Our March PR toolkit and content calculator is here to help PRs and marketers forward-plan campaigns and pitches armed with some timely and topical angles, plus it’s a checklist for potential campaign hooks.
March is mostly about preparing for the big Easter holidays next month, so make sure you are starting to include relevant Easter keywords. It’s also the time people make their first big getaway abroad, so any keywords and clothes for warmer climes, loungewear, going out wear, swimsuits, bikinis, etc, should be added.
In the middle of the month, there’s Mother’s Day, so try to get Mother, gifts, or Mother’s Day into your keywords for anything that seems appropriate. Also, if you have anything green, add the Keyword St Patrick's Day.
Plus, as we’re now definitely in Spring, carry on adding those spring and summer-related images and adding keywords relating to the summer, like swimwear, outdoor living, garden, garden parties and Barbecues (don’t forget to add all of the other spellings BBQ, Bar-B-Que etc) and for home it’s all about Spring cleaning and updating for Spring.
We’re also starting to get ready for the bridal season – the peak is May to October – so If you have bridal wear or anything appropriate to weddings, then start to upload it and label it with the keyword wedding.
The Olympics aren't over yet as this month sees the week-long Paralympic Games, which start on the 6th March and finish on the 15th March. So ski wear and sports wear should be pushed.
Lastly, it’s Oscar month, so why not upload some smart suits and dresses and create an Oscar section for an evening watching the Oscars?

March Diary - Weeks/Months
In the UK, it’s National Bed Month. Introduced by The Sleep Council and The National Bed Federation, it aims to raise awareness of the importance of sleep, so push anything sleep-related. It’s also Dechox month, which encourages people to give up chocolate – cakes and biscuits - for the month! So, any chocolate, biscuit or cake alternatives should be pushed. It’s also Ovarian Cancer Awareness Month, Walk All Over Cancer Month, Endometriosis Awareness Month, Brain Tumour Awareness Month, Women’s History Month.
Interesting Stat: National No-Smoking Day was originally on Ash Wednesday when it was started in 1984. It was moved to the second Wednesday in March as, while it’s less easy to remember, the date doesn’t move around the calendar quite so much as Ash Wednesday does.
